Cisco's security chief discusses security in the Internet of things era as software-defined networking is set to take hold.

As the Internet opens ups to connect more things and networking models move from physical devices to a virtualized software-defined networking (SDN) model, security needs to be top of mind. That's the message that Chris Young, senior vice president for Cisco's security business unit, is driving both within Cisco and to the market as a whole.

In a video interview with eWEEK, Young explains the security risks and the model needed for the emerging Internet of things era. Young leads Cisco's security business unit and is taking an active role in working with Cisco's Internet of things (IoT) business teams to embed security throughout.
